What is hypnosis?
Hypnosis has been described as a heightened state of awareness and a natural state of mind characterised by an extraordinary quality of relaxation.
Can I be made to do something against my will?
NO. You cannot be made to do anything against your will when you are in a state of hypnosis. You are always in complete control and if you disagree with anything that is suggested you can open your eyes and walk out of the room any time you like.
What about stage hypnosis?
The people you see on stage during stage hypnosis are there because of their own free will and they often have a deep rooted desire to perform.
Are there different states of hypnosis?
Yes. When you go into a trance the depth of this trance that you experience can vary from a light state to a deep state referred to as somnambulism. Therapeutic effects occur even when you are in a very light trance. We all go in and out of trance naturally every day, several times a day.
Are there different types of hypnosis?
Hypnoanalysis and suggestion therapy are used intermittently depending on the presenting issue. Hypnoanalysis examines the cause of the problem and once uncovered very often symptoms disappear.
During suggestion therapy you do not have to say anything.

Is it guaranteed?
It is not possible to guarantee human behaviour. Once you follow your hypnotist’s instructions your chance of success is very high. Make sure you are in a relaxed state when you turn up for your appointment and ask questions if there is something you don’t understand.

When You Stop Smoking
Within 20 minutes of the last cigarette:
Blood pressure adjusts to normal levels, pulse rate and body temperature adjust to normal levels
8 Hours:
Carbon monoxide level drops to normal, oxygen level in blood increases to normal.
24 Hours:
Significant reduction in chance of a heart attack
48 Hours:
Nerve endings start to re grow, the ability to smell and taste improves.
72 Hours:
Lung capacity begins to increase.
2 Weeks to 3 Months:
Circulation in the body improves, walking becomes easier, lung function increases up to 30%.
1 to 9 Months:
Incidence of coughing, fatigue, shortness of breath decreases. Cilia re grows in the lungs, increasing ability to handle mucous, clean the lungs and reduce infection.
5 Years:
Lung cancer death rate for average smoker (one pack per day), decreases from 137 per 100,000 people to 72 per 100,000 people. After 10 years, rate drops to 12 deaths per 100,000 or almost the rate of a person who never smoked.
10 Years:
Pre-cancerous cilia are replaced. Other cancer such as those of the mouth, larynx, oesophagus, bladder, kidney and pancreas decreases.
All of these benefits are lost if just one cigarette a day is smoked!
